To keep it simple, Bichette will still be a Blue Jay this upcoming season: arbitration is a fairly common process in the careers of many MLB players, and Bichettes 2023 salary will be announced most likely on or before February 17 following a yet-to-be-scheduled arbitration hearing. While they have managed their balance sheets like any other business, the only true goal of the Blue Jays front office should be winning the World Series at least once with this core of young players that includes Bichette, Guerrero Jr., Alek Manoah, and Alejandro Kirk. Everyone knew the young players who debuted in 2019 would remain very cheap in 2020-21, before their salaries escalated rapidly with arbitration eligibility over the 2022-25 horizon. Last season, the Blue Jays ranked 10th in baseball with a.753 OPS against left-handed pitchers, but they only hit 42 home runs, ranking 19th. The young core is needing extensions, Stripling is heading to free agency, and when all is said and done given the current contracts and pending arbitration numbers, the Blue Jays will be over $200 million in salary, regardless of whether the club brings back Stripling or not.
